About Huntingburg Housing Authority
The Huntingburg Housing Authority, located in Huntingburg, IN, is a government agency that operates and manages public housing in Dubois County. The Housing Authority oversees low-income housing, including the application process, eligibility guidelines, and related resources. For example, Huntingburg residents can receive subsidies for low-income housing, access public housing programs, and learn about other resources for eligible Dubois County residents from the Housing Authority.
